NDSU’s Williams On Walter Payton Watchlist

TaMerik Williams Representing Bison on Payton Watchlist

FARGO, N.D. — NDSU running back, TaMerik Williams was one of the 35 players on the Walter Payton watchlist. Last season, Williams averaged 7.1 yards per carry and rushed for eight touchdowns. NDSU Star and Hankinson Native, Mauch Drafted By Bucs

Cody Mauch Was Selected With the 17th Pick of the 2nd round by the Tampa Bay Buccaneers

HANKINSON, N.D.– The Tampa Bay Buccaneers take Cody Mauch with the 17th pick of the 2nd round that is the 48th overall pick and here’s a stat for you.
